Tire Sealant
Read and follow the safe
handling instructions on the
label adhered to the tire
sealant canister (4).
Check the tire sealant
expiration date on the tire
sealant canister. The tire
sealant canister (4) should be
replaced before its expiration date. Replacement tire sealant
canisters are available at your
local dealer.
There is only enough sealant
to seal one tire. After usage,
the tire sealant canister must
be replaced.
Using the Tire Sealant and
Compressor Kit to
Temporarily Seal and
Inflate a Punctured Tire
When using the tire sealant
and compressor kit during cold
temperatures, warm the kit in
a heated environment for
five minutes. This will help to
inflate the tire faster.
If a tire goes flat, avoid further
tire and wheel damage by
driving slowly to a level place.
Turn on the hazard warning
flashers. See Hazard Warning
Flashers
0152.
See If a Tire Goes Flat 0389
for other important safety
warnings. Do not remove any objects
that have penetrated the tire.
1. Remove the tire sealant canister (4) and
compressor from its
storage location. See
Storing the Tire Sealant
and Compressor Kit 0398.
2. Remove the air only hose (10) and the power plug (9)
from the bottom of the
compressor.
3. Place the compressor on the ground near the
flat tire.

4. Attach the air only hose(10) to the sealant canister
inlet valve (1) by turning it
clockwise until tight.
5. Slide the base of the tiresealant canister (3) into
the slot on the top of the
compressor (6) to hold it
upright.
Make sure the tire valve
stem is positioned close to
the ground so the hose will
reach it. 6. Remove the valve stem
cap from the flat tire by
turning it
counterclockwise.7. Attach the sealant/airhose (2) to the tire valve
stem by turning it
clockwise until tight.
8. Plug the power plug (9) into the accessory power
outlet in the vehicle.
Unplug all items from other
accessory power outlets.
See Power Outlets 0115. If the vehicle has an
accessory power outlet, do
not use the cigarette
lighter.
If the vehicle only has a
cigarette lighter, use the
cigarette lighter.
Do not pinch the power
plug cord in the door or
window.
9. Start the vehicle. The vehicle must be running
while using the air
compressor.
10. Press the on/off button (5) to turn the tire sealant and
compressor kit on.
The compressor will inject
sealant and air into
the tire.
The pressure gauge (8) will
initially show a high
pressure while the
compressor pushes the
sealant into the tire. Once
the sealant is completely
dispersed into the tire, the
pressure will quickly drop

and start to rise again as
the tire inflates with
air only.
11. Inflate the tire to the recommended inflation
pressure using the
pressure gauge (8). The
recommended inflation
pressure can be found on
the Tire and Loading
Information label. See Tire
Pressure 0372.
The pressure gauge (8)
may read higher than the
actual tire pressure while
the compressor is on. Turn
the compressor off to get
an accurate pressure
reading. The compressor
may be turned on/off until
the correct pressure is
reached.
Caution
If the recommended
pressure cannot be reached
after approximately
25 minutes, the vehicle (Continued)
Caution (Continued)
should not be driven farther.
The tire is too severely
damaged and the tire
sealant and compressor kit
cannot inflate the tire.
Remove the power plug
from the accessory power
outlet and unscrew the
inflating hose from the tire
valve. See Roadside
Assistance Program 0439.
12. Press the on/off button (5) to turn the tire sealant and
compressor kit off.
The tire is not sealed and
will continue to leak air
until the vehicle is driven
and the sealant is
distributed in the tire.
Therefore, Steps 13–
21 must be done
immediately after Step 12.
Be careful while handling
the tire sealant and
compressor kit as it could
be warm after usage. 13. Unplug the power plug (9)
from the accessory power
outlet in the vehicle.
14. Turn the sealant/air hose (2) counterclockwise
to remove it from the tire
valve stem.
15. Replace the tire valve stem cap.
16. Remove the tire sealant canister (4) from the slot
on top of the
compressor (6).
17. Turn the air only hose (10) counterclockwise to
remove it from the tire
sealant canister inlet
valve (1).
18. Turn the sealant/air hose (2) clockwise onto the
sealant canister inlet
valve (1) to prevent sealant
leakage.
19. Return the air only hose (10) and power plug (9)
back to their original
storage location.

20. If the flat tire was able toinflate to the
recommended inflation
pressure, remove the
maximum speed label from
the sealant canister and
place it in a highly visible
location.
Do not exceed the speed
on this label until the
damaged tire is repaired or
replaced.
21. Return the equipment to its original storage location
in the vehicle.
22. Immediately drive the vehicle 8 km (5 mi) to
distribute the sealant in
the tire. 23. Stop at a safe location and
check the tire pressure.
Refer to Steps 1–10 under
“Using the Tire Sealant and
Compressor Kit without
Sealant to Inflate a Tire
(Not Punctured).”
If the tire pressure has
fallen more than 68 kPa
(10 psi) below the
recommended inflation
pressure, stop driving the
vehicle. The tire is too
severely damaged and the
tire sealant cannot seal the
tire. See Roadside
Assistance Program 0439.
If the tire pressure has not
dropped more than 68 kPa
(10 psi) from the
recommended inflation
pressure, inflate the tire to
the recommended inflation
pressure. 24. Wipe off any sealant from
the wheel, tire, or vehicle.
25. Dispose of the used tire sealant canister (4) at a
local dealer or in
accordance with local
state codes and practices.
26. Replace it with a new canister available from
your dealer.
27. After temporarily sealing a tire using the tire sealant
and compressor kit, take
the vehicle to an
authorized dealer within
161 km (100 mi) of driving
to have the tire repaired or
replaced.

Using the Tire Sealant and
Compressor Kit without
Sealant to Inflate a Tire
(Not Punctured)
The kit includes:
1. Sealant Canister InletValve
2. Sealant/Air Hose
3. Base of Sealant Canister
4. Tire Sealant Canister
5. On/Off Button
6. Slot on Top of Compressor
7. Pressure Deflation Button
8. Pressure Gauge
9. Power Plug
10. Air Only Hose
If a tire goes flat, avoid further
tire and wheel damage by
driving slowly to a level place.
Turn on the hazard warning
flashers. See Hazard Warning
Flashers 0152.
See If a Tire Goes Flat 0389
for other important safety
warnings.
1. Remove the compressor from its storage location.
See Storing the Tire
Sealant and Compressor
Kit 0398. 2. Remove the air only hose
(10) and the power plug (9)
from the bottom of the
compressor.
3. Place the compressor on the ground near the
flat tire.
Make sure the tire valve
stem is positioned close to
the ground so the hose will
reach it.
4. Remove the valve stem cap from the flat tire by
turning it
counterclockwise.
5. Attach the air only hose (10) to the tire valve stem
by turning it clockwise until
tight.
6. Plug the power plug (9) into the accessory power
outlet in the vehicle.
Unplug all items from other
accessory power outlets.
See Power Outlets 0115.
If the vehicle has an
accessory power outlet, do
not use the cigarette
lighter.

If the vehicle only has a
cigarette lighter, use the
cigarette lighter.
Do not pinch the power
plug cord in the door or
window.
7. Start the vehicle. The vehicle must be running
while using the air
compressor.
8. Press the on/off button (5) to turn the tire sealant and
compressor kit on.
The compressor will inflate
the tire with air only.
9. Inflate the tire to the recommended inflation
pressure using the
pressure gauge (8). The
recommended inflation
pressure can be found on
the Tire and Loading
Information label. See Tire
Pressure 0372.
The pressure gauge (8)
may read higher than the
actual tire pressure while
the compressor is on. Turn
the compressor off to get an accurate pressure
reading. The compressor
may be turned on/off until
the correct pressure is
reached.
Caution
If the recommended
pressure cannot be reached
after approximately
25 minutes, the vehicle
should not be driven farther.
The tire is too severely
damaged and the tire
sealant and compressor kit
cannot inflate the tire.
Remove the power plug
from the accessory power
outlet and unscrew the
inflating hose from the tire
valve. See Roadside
Assistance Program
0439.
10. Press the on/off button (5) to turn the tire sealant and
compressor kit off.
Be careful while handling
the compressor as it could
be warm after usage. 11. Unplug the power plug (9)
from the accessory power
outlet in the vehicle.
12. Turn the air only hose (10) counterclockwise to
remove it from the tire
valve stem.
13. Replace the tire valve stem cap.
14. Return the air only hose (10) and power plug (9)
back to their original
storage location.
15. Return the equipment to its original storage location
in the vehicle.
The tire sealant and
compressor kit has accessory
adapters located in a
compartment on the bottom
of its housing that can be used
to inflate air mattresses,
balls, etc.

Storing the Tire
Sealant and
Compressor Kit
The tire sealant and
compressor kit is in a bag in
the rear compartment
storage area.1. Open the liftgate.
2. Remove the cargo cover, if equipped.
3. Lift the load floor. Use the hook to hold the load floor
open. See Rear Storage
0103.
4. Turn the retainer nut
counterclockwise to
remove the tire sealant
and compressor kit bag.
5. Remove the tire sealant and compressor kit from
the bag.
To store the tire sealant and
compressor kit, reverse the
steps.
Tire Changing
Removing the Spare Tire
and Tools
1. Wrench 2. Jack
3. Strap
4. Tow Hook (If Equipped)
To access the spare tire and
tools:
1. Open the liftgate. See Liftgate 024.
2. Remove the cargo cover, if equipped.
3. Lift the load floor. Use the hook to hold the load floor
open. See Rear Storage
0103.
Insert the hook (2) into the
opening on the liftgate (1)
to hold it open.

4. Turn the retainer nutcounterclockwise and
remove the spare tire.
Place the spare tire next
to the tire being changed.
5. The jack and tools are stored below the
spare tire.
Remove them from their
container and place them
near the tire being
changed.
Removing the Flat Tire
and Installing the
Spare Tire
1. Do a safety check beforeproceeding. See If a Tire
Goes Flat 0389.
2. For vehicles equipped with a wheel cover or center
cap, pull the cover or
center cap away from the
wheel to remove it.
Store the wheel cover in
the cargo area until the flat
tire is repaired or replaced.
If the vehicle has a center
cap with wheel nut caps,
the wheel nut caps are
designed to stay with the
center cap after they are
loosened.
Remove the entire center
cap if the wheel has a
smooth center cap. Place
the chisel end of the wheel
wrench in the slot on the
wheel, and gently pry it off.
3. Turn the wheel wrenchcounterclockwise to loosen
all the wheel nuts, but do
not remove them yet.
Caution
Make sure that the jack lift
head is in the correct
position or you may damage
your vehicle. The repairs
would not be covered by
your warranty.
4. Position the jack lift head at the jack location nearest
the flat tire.
